The release of the Electoral Boundaries Review Committee (EBRC) report will be closely watched as it is widely seen by observers as the next definitive step to a General Election.
The EBRC is made up of five civil servants including the head of the Elections Department, and is led by the Cabinet Secretary.
In drawing up the electoral constituencies, it considers factors such as population growth and population shifts arising from housing developments since the last boundary delineation exercise.
